Sorry Dan but the laser wheel is not a RS alloy wheel, it is a ford wheel. The RS 4 spoke alloys for the Capri mk3 are either 7x13 or7.5x13 not 6x13 and have the magic RS stamped on them unlike the laser wheel, that's why they are worth 6 times as much as laser alloys.

Pepperpot = Wolfrace Sonic.
That's the proper name. The best alloy, if only they were a bit bigger so you weren't stuck with 13" tyres!

Just to add a footnote, according to the Jeremy Walton book, the wheels are "Ford SVE reworked Wolfrace Sonic wheels (centres thickened)".Noel wrote:Pepperpot = Wolfrace Sonic. That's the proper name.
